My arrival came in the middle of her strawberry harvest and Vacation Bible School teaching and providing cookies and punch!! She planned ahead with cookies baked and frozen. And even the strawberries were thankfully available at most farms in the area that had strawberry patches. 4 cups of sliced strawberries with 1 cup sugar mixed and then placed into freezer storage containers. That was her formula for 1 batch. But she almost made her goal to get a year's worth for her and my dad stored in the deep freezer! what: 2 patterned cardstocks + 2 solid color cardstocks (light blue and white) + scissors used for cutting all the CSs after I had them measured



and

inside pic


how:

1. blue and white tile-looking patterned CS cut as 4" deep x 12" wide then folded in half to get 4 x 6 dimensions = Antique Garden collection by K & Company

2. dragonflies, flowers (2 small, 1 bouquet + 1 vase arrangement) stickers = Antique Garden sticker book by K & Company

3. 'thanks so much' clear stamp = in a clear unmarked bag; however I noticed today on this stamp it has "CTMH" in very tiny print = Close To My Heart product

4. "you're kind of the best ever' clear stamp = from the same CTMH bag/pack

5. muted blue, gray & white print cardstock = recycled tissue box packaging!

6. Fish Tank/blue mini stamp pad = Lawn Fawn

7. navy blue colored pencil = stash box

8. blue ink pen = Paper Mate's Ink Joy four-color set

9. white cardstock for the inside = Jot
